π§ dominates in 2026 due to its versatility across flirting, celebrations, aesthetic culture, and self-care trends, making it far more universally used than the niche π₯§.
π§ officially represents a cupcake, a small individually-portioned frosted cake,
Officialπ₯§ officially represents a pie, typically shown as a whole baked pie with a golden crust.
π§ is used by Gen Z to signal cuteness, self-treats, and aesthetic baking content,
Genzπ₯§ is more niche and often used ironically or in 'cozy cottage-core' contexts.
π§ carries a warm, celebratory, and indulgent emotional tone often tied to birthdays or self-care,
Emotionalπ₯§ feels more nostalgic, homey, and comforting β like grandma's kitchen energy.
π§ is a flirty, playful emoji used to call someone 'sweet' or as a cute compliment,
Datingπ₯§ is rarely used romantically
π§ appears in memes about treating yourself, bakery aesthetics, or calling something adorable,
Memeπ₯§ is best known from the 'easy as pie' joke format or used to humble-brag about homemade baking.
π§ thrives on TikTok in baking videos, aesthetic food content, and 'soft life' trends,
Tiktokπ₯§ is far less common
π§ is frequently dropped in WhatsApp chats to celebrate birthdays, compliment someone, or express sweetness,
Whatsappπ₯§ is more situational and usually appears around holidays or baking discussions.
Use π§ when celebrating something sweet, complimenting someone, or expressing a cute and indulgent vibe in any casual conversation. Use π₯§ when specifically talking about baking, holidays like Thanksgiving, or evoking a cozy, nostalgic homestyle atmosphere. When in doubt, π§ is the safer and more universally understood choice across most platforms and demographics.
